Wazzymollo is right, it is Welcome 2 the party, by the Har You Percussion group.

Many different versions out there, but that is the original version.

Har-You stands for Harlem Youth, a program originated in the 60's. Part of this program got set on recruiting young musicians along the streets of harlem, and get them to form a band. Featuring a fantastic raw mix of funky bass, heavy drums, burning horn lines and soulful vocals, they quite simply formed one of the great Latin funk bands all-time.
They came up with "Welcome 2 the Party" in just one afternoon, and the rest is history.
